The Mazda MX-5 and Toyota GT86 are rather similar interpretations of affordable rear-wheel drive sports cars.

This is why it should come as no surprise they are compared in reviews. Yes, one is a roadster the other is a coupe, but the pleasure to drive knows no boundaries when it comes to body styles.

Auto Express’ Steve Sutcliffe took both cars to Blyton Park, where they were driven hard around the circuit to see which is faster. Mind you, there’s quite a significant power difference between the Mazda MX-5 and the Toyota GT86.

The former has 160PS (158hp) from a 2.0-liter inline-four engine, while the latter has 200PS (197hp) from a 2.0-liter Boxer naturally aspirated unit. It’s also true that the Toyota is heavier than the remarkably light Mazda.
